Big Unit to miss start due to tendinitis (AP)



Arizona left-hander Randy Johnson will miss his next start Friday with tendinitis in his forearm. Manager Bob Melvin said there is no plan for the 43-year-old Johnson to go on the disabled list. "It's just a forearm thing that tightened up on him, so we're going to try to be proactive," Melvin said.
